Angles and Perspective
Experiment with different angles and perspectives to highlight the unique features of green buildings. Aerial shots can showcase the building’s overall design, while close-ups can capture intricate details and textures. Use leading lines and negative space to guide the viewer’s eye and create a sense of depth.
Lighting and Shadows
Lighting plays a vital role in photography, especially when capturing green buildings. Natural light can illuminate the building’s exterior and highlight its surroundings. Experiment with dawn and dusk light to create dramatic effects and capture the building in a unique way. Shadows can add depth and texture to your images, adding a touch of mystery and intrigue.
Composition and Framing
Composition is key in creating visually appealing images. Consider the rule of thirds and golden ratio to guide your framing. Use natural elements such as trees, sidewalks, or nearby structures to add context and interest to your shots. Remember, the goal is to showcase the green building while incorporating its surroundings harmoniously.

How is green building asphalt made?
Green building asphalt is made with a variety of recycled materials, including:
- Recycled asphalt pavement (RAP)
- Recycled glass
- Recycled plastic
- Recycled rubber
What are the different types of green building asphalt?
There are several different types of green building asphalt, including:
- Warm-mix asphalt
- Cold-mix asphalt
- Porous asphalt
- Permeable asphalt
